Overview of Dr. Sehar Ejaz, MD

Dr. Sehar Ejaz, MD is a Pediatric Endocrinology Specialist in East Meadow, NY. Dr. Ejaz, completed a fellowship at Stony Brook University Hospital. Dr. Ejaz, completed a residency at Nassau University Medical Center. Patients rated Dr. Ejaz an average 5.0 star rating.

Dr. Ejaz works at Practice in East Meadow, NY with other offices in Brooklyn, NY and Astoria, NY. They frequently treat conditions like Acanthosis Nigricans and Obesity along with other conditions at varying frequencies. They are accepting new patients and accept Aetna, Blue Cross Blue Shield and Cigna as well as other major insurance plans.
